:root{--bg-page: #18222E;--bg-surface: #1F2A37;--bg-elevated: #263243;--bg-band: #141C26;--text-primary: #F5F1E8;--text-secondary: #9AA6B6;--text-tertiary: #6E7886;--text-on-accent: #18222E;--border-default: #2B3849;--border-strong: #3C4B5F;--accent: #E8C173;--accent-strong: #C99A3D;--accent-soft: #2A2A1F;--focus-ring: #E8C173;--eyebrow: #E8C173;--font-serif: "Source Serif 4", "Charter", Georgia, Cambria, serif;--font-sans: "Inter", -apple-system, system-ui, sans-serif;--font-mono: "JetBrains Mono", ui-monospace, monospace;--max-w: 1180px;--max-w-wide: 1320px;--max-w-tight: 720px}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html,body{width:100%;min-height:100%}body{background:var(--bg-page);color:var(--text-primary);font-family:var(--font-serif);font-feature-settings:"kern","liga","calt";text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;overscroll-behavior-y:none}button{background:none;border:none;cursor:pointer;font:inherit;color:inherit}a{color:inherit;text-decoration:none}ul,ol{list-style:none}input,textarea,select{font:inherit;color:inherit;background:transparent;border:none;outline:none}img,svg{display:block;max-width:100%}::selection{background:var(--accent);color:var(--text-on-accent)}.t-micro{font-family:var(--font-sans);font-size:11px;font-weight:500;letter-spacing:.18em;text-transform:uppercase;line-height:1.4}.t-mono{font-family:var(--font-mono);font-size:11px;font-weight:500;letter-spacing:.06em;line-height:1.4}.t-caption{font-family:var(--font-sans);font-size:13px;line-height:1.55}.t-meta{font-family:var(--font-sans);font-size:12px;line-height:1.5;color:var(--text-tertiary)}.t-body{font-family:var(--font-serif);font-size:16px;line-height:1.7}.t-lead{font-family:var(--font-serif);font-size:16px;line-height:1.6;color:var(--text-secondary);font-weight:400}.t-eyebrow{font-family:var(--font-sans);font-size:11px;font-weight:600;letter-spacing:.22em;text-transform:uppercase;color:var(--eyebrow)}.display-1{font-family:var(--font-serif);font-weight:500;font-size:128px;line-height:.95;letter-spacing:-.035em}.display-2{font-family:var(--font-serif);font-weight:500;font-size:88px;line-height:.98;letter-spacing:-.03em}.display-3{font-family:var(--font-serif);font-weight:500;font-size:64px;line-height:1.05;letter-spacing:-.025em}.display-4{font-family:var(--font-serif);font-weight:500;font-size:36px;line-height:1.15;letter-spacing:-.015em}.btn-primary{font-family:var(--font-sans);font-weight:600;font-size:14px;letter-spacing:.04em;padding:16px 26px;background:var(--text-primary);color:var(--bg-page);border-radius:999px;display:inline-flex;align-items:center;gap:10px;transition:transform .12s ease,background .2s ease}.btn-primary:hover{transform:translateY(-1px)}.btn-accent{background:var(--accent);color:var(--text-on-accent)}.btn-ghost{font-family:var(--font-sans);font-weight:500;font-size:14px;padding:14px 22px;border:1px solid var(--border-strong);border-radius:999px;color:var(--text-primary);display:inline-flex;align-items:center;gap:8px}.container{max-width:var(--max-w);margin:0 auto;padding:0 32px}.container-wide{max-width:var(--max-w-wide);margin:0 auto;padding:0 32px}.container-tight{max-width:var(--max-w-tight);margin:0 auto;padding:0 32px}.grid-12{display:grid;grid-template-columns:repeat(12,1fr);gap:24px}.gold-rule{height:2px;background:var(--accent);width:48px;display:block}.hr{height:1px;background:var(--border-default);width:100%}.surface{background:var(--bg-surface);border:1px solid var(--border-default);border-radius:14px}.pill{display:inline-flex;align-items:center;gap:8px;padding:6px 12px;border-radius:999px;background:var(--bg-elevated);border:1px solid var(--border-default);font-family:var(--font-sans);font-size:12px;font-weight:500;color:var(--text-secondary)}.pill .dot{width:6px;height:6px;border-radius:999px;background:var(--accent)}.top-strip{position:sticky;top:0;z-index:50;background:color-mix(in oklch,var(--bg-page) 92%,transparent);back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px);border-bottom:1px solid var(--border-default)}.video-shell{position:relative;border-radius:14px;overflow:hidden;background:#0f1620;aspect-ratio:16 / 9;border:1px solid var(--border-default)}.video-shell:after{content:"";position:absolute;inset:0;pointer-events:none;background:radial-gradient(circle at 30% 30%,rgba(232,193,115,.12),transparent 55%),linear-gradient(180deg,#141c2600,#00000073)}.play-btn{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);width:72px;height:72px;border-radius:999px;background:var(--accent);color:var(--text-on-accent);display:inline-flex;align-items:center;justify-content:center;z-index:2;box-shadow:0 8px 28px #e8c17359}@keyframes blink{0%,49%{opacity:1}50%,to{opacity:0}}.blink{display:inline-block;width:8px;height:8px;border-radius:999px;background:var(--accent);animation:blink 1.2s steps(2,end) infinite;vertical-align:1px;margin-right:8px}.faq-row{border-top:1px solid var(--border-default);padding:22px 0;cursor:pointer}.faq-row:last-child{border-bottom:1px solid var(--border-default)}.faq-q{display:flex;justify-content:space-between;align-items:center;gap:24px;font-family:var(--font-serif);font-weight:500;font-size:20px;letter-spacing:-.01em;color:var(--text-primary)}.faq-a{max-height:0;overflow:hidden;opacity:0;transition:max-height .24s ease,margin-top .24s ease,opacity .2s ease}.faq-row.open .faq-a{max-height:400px;margin-top:12px;opacity:1}.faq-chev{width:22px;height:22px;border-radius:999px;border:1px solid var(--border-strong);display:inline-flex;align-items:center;justify-content:center;transition:transform .22s ease,background .22s ease,color .22s ease;flex-shrink:0}.faq-row.open .faq-chev{transform:rotate(45deg);background:var(--accent);color:var(--text-on-accent);border-color:var(--accent)}@media(max-width:1024px){.container,.container-wide,.container-tight{padding:0 28px}}@media(max-width:768px){.display-1{font-size:64px}.display-2{font-size:52px}.display-3{font-size:40px}.display-4{font-size:28px}.grid-12{grid-template-columns:1fr!important;gap:20px}.container,.container-wide,.container-tight{padding:0 20px}}@media(max-width:480px){.container,.container-wide,.container-tight{padding:0 16px}}.mark[data-astro-cid-iifiznic]{display:inline-block;width:var(--mark-size);height:var(--mark-size);object-fit:contain}.wm[data-astro-cid-hhuuaa7r]{display:inline-flex;align-items:center;gap:12px}.wm-text[data-astro-cid-hhuuaa7r]{font-family:var(--font-serif);font-weight:500;letter-spacing:.005em;color:var(--text-primary)}.nav-row[data-astro-cid-dmqpwcec]{display:flex;align-items:center;justify-content:space-between;height:80px}.nav-right[data-astro-cid-dmqpwcec]{display:flex;align-items:center;gap:14px}.nav-cta[data-astro-cid-dmqpwcec]{padding:10px 18px;font-size:13px}@media(max-width:1024px){.nav-row[data-astro-cid-dmqpwcec]{height:68px}.nav-right[data-astro-cid-dmqpwcec] .pill[data-astro-cid-dmqpwcec]{display:none}.nav-cta[data-astro-cid-dmqpwcec]{padding:9px 14px;font-size:12px}}@media(max-width:480px){.nav-row[data-astro-cid-dmqpwcec]{height:60px}.nav-cta[data-astro-cid-dmqpwcec]{padding:8px 12px;font-size:12px;gap:6px}.nav-cta[data-astro-cid-dmqpwcec] svg[data-astro-cid-dmqpwcec]{width:10px;height:10px}}.ft[data-astro-cid-sz7xmlte]{border-top:1px solid var(--border-default);padding:40px 0 56px;margin-top:60px}.ft-top[data-astro-cid-sz7xmlte]{display:flex;justify-content:space-between;align-items:flex-start;flex-wrap:wrap;gap:24px}.ft-tagline[data-astro-cid-sz7xmlte]{margin-top:14px;max-width:360px}.ft-cols[data-astro-cid-sz7xmlte]{display:flex;gap:56px}.ft-col-h[data-astro-cid-sz7xmlte]{margin-bottom:10px}.ft-list[data-astro-cid-sz7xmlte]{display:grid;gap:8px}.ft-list[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te],.ft-list[data-astro-cid-sz7xmlte] span[data-astro-cid-sz7xmlte]{font-family:var(--font-sans);font-size:13px;line-height:1.55;color:var(--text-secondary)}.ft-list[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{color:var(--text-primary)}.ft-bottom[data-astro-cid-sz7xmlte]{margin-top:32px;display:flex;justify-content:space-between;color:var(--text-tertiary)}@media(max-width:768px){.ft[data-astro-cid-sz7xmlte]{padding:32px 0 48px;margin-top:40px}.ft-top[data-astro-cid-sz7xmlte]{flex-direction:column;gap:32px}.ft-cols[data-astro-cid-sz7xmlte]{gap:40px;flex-wrap:wrap}.ft-bottom[data-astro-cid-sz7xmlte]{flex-direction:column;gap:8px;margin-top:24px}}@media(max-width:480px){.ft-cols[data-astro-cid-sz7xmlte]{gap:32px}}
